Those 3D Mark Vantage results look out of this world. Either BD is the equivalent of an 8 Core 2500k @ 3.6ghz, or 3DMark Vantage is the most worthless application even created.

I don't understand how the GPU score went up 75% by just swapping the CPU?
The CPU score for 3DMark Vantage is probably inflated with physics acceleration from the video card. CPU Test 1, the AI test which isn't affected by physics acceleration, shows the 2600K with a higher score.

Based on the feature tests score, it also looks like the 2600K has a much slower video card, its scores matches the characteristic of a slightly overclocked GTX 460, while the AMD setup scores are typical of a overclocked GTX 580.

This delay and silence is BS! I have a AM3 CPU in an AM2+ mobo with DDR2. I would like to upgrade to an AM3+ MB with DDR3 that would allow me to keep going for a while, after which I could upgrade the CPU to a Bulldozer. However, if BD is going to be a dud I might as well start planning on moving to Intel i7. I can't even buy the DDR3 RAM as I don't know if I should get dual channel or triple channel.

Yes you can -- the only tri-channel platform was the LGA1366, which is being phased out. If you want to go Intel, the sanest two choices are i5 2500K and i7 2600K -- and both use dual-channel memory.
